Primary teeth have unique anatomy with thin dentin, ribbon-shaped canals, and ongoing root resorption, making disinfection challenging. Beyond the Flush: A Critical Insight into Irrigating Agents in Pediatric Endodontics highlights irrigation as the cornerstone of pediatric root canal success. The book reviews key irrigants such as sodium hypochlorite, EDTA, and chlorhexidine, along with herbal options like Morinda citrifolia, neem, propolis, and Aloe vera. It also explores cutting-edge advances, including nanoparticle-based solutions and ozone therapy for superior antimicrobial efficacy and biocompatibility. Beyond irrigants, practical guidance is provided on modern delivery devices-negative-pressure systems, sonic and ultrasonic activation, and laser-assisted irrigation-emphasizing their role in enhancing safety and cleaning efficiency. Designed for dental students, pediatric dentists, and endodontic specialists, this book bridges research and practice, showing that irrigation is more than flushing debris-it is the key to predictable outcomes and preserving young smiles.
